Crosby, Stills, Nash & Young - Studio Archives 1969

What we have here is an absolute must have for all CSN&Y heads. The sound is fantastic. A plus sound quality. Not to mention that the songs are wonderful. An acoustic version of "Almost Cut My Hair" and Paul McCartney's "Blackbird" are just a couple of gems on this album. You don't need to be a die hard fan to enjoy this one. My question is. Why hasn't this been officially released? Seriously what is the holdup? Fortunately we have this.
